Marianna Ludensky is an internationally awarded Creative Director and Creative Producer with a rich portfolio that spans content development and new media. Currently serving as the Creative Lead at Hack Club, Marianna is at the forefront of an initiative dedicated to empowering young girls through STEM education. This innovative program utilizes hackathons as a platform for girls to engage with technology, fostering skills in coding and creative project development. Under her leadership, participants have successfully built a variety of projects, including 2-D video games, robots capable of drawing, and intricately designed printed circuit board trinkets.
